What is a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it?
The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it is the central control unit for all of your vehicle's passive safety systems. It monitors sensors, detects impact events, and precisely deploys airbags and seatbelt pretensioners when necessary. It is the brain of the restraint system and processes signals from impact sensors throughout the vehicle. This data is analyzed in milliseconds to ensure correct and timely activation of the protective mechanisms.
In addition, the control unit stores accident-related data that is important for troubleshooting and post-crash recovery. Without a fully functional control unit, airbags and seatbelt pretensioners are inactive in an emergency, posing a significant safety risk.
Why is the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it defective?
The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it can fail for a variety of reasons, such as storing crash data after an accident that requires a reset, or experiencing internal electronic errors. Failure can also be caused by communication problems with other vehicle systems or age-related wear and tear on components. After an impact, the control unit irreversibly stores crash data. This data prevents further use of the device until it is professionally erased, which often requires a specialized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it repair.
Internal component failures, software problems, or voltage spikes in the vehicle electrical system can also lead to malfunctions. The airbag warning light on the dashboard is a common indication of such a defect if the control unit is faulty.
Common error codes for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it repair
If your Renault Mégane IV displays an illuminated airbag warning light, this is often due to specific error codes stored directly in the control unit. These codes indicate internal defects, communication problems, or stored crash data. Reading and clearing these codes is a key component of the necessary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it repair.
- B1000 → Control unit communication error → Communication disruption with other vehicle modules.
- B1015 → Airbag control unit malfunction → Airbag control unit internal error.
- B1139 → Internal error in the SRS module → Serious internal defect of the Supplemental Restraint System.
- B1193 → Airbag module related error → Problem specifically affecting the airbag control module.
- B1206 → Restraint Control Module (RCM) Fault → General Restraint Control Module Malfunction.
- B1342 → SRS system malfunction → A comprehensive malfunction of the entire safety restraint system.
- B1620 → SRS Error → Additional generic passive safety system error.
- B1649 → Crash data detected (Crash Recorded) → Accident-related data is stored in the control unit and must be deleted.
What part numbers are available for the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it repair?
For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it repairs, specific OEM part numbers are crucial to ensure compatibility. The most commonly verified original part numbers for the Renault Mégane IV (2015 and later) are 985108011R and 985107896R, primarily manufactured by Autoliv. Correct identification is essential for a successful repair.
- 985108011R → Manufacturer: Autoliv → Original part for Renault Mégane IV (B9A/M) from 2015.
- 985107896R → Manufacturer: (probably Autoliv) → Original part for Renault Mégane IV (Phase 1).
It is important to note that no other 100% verified OEM part numbers from Bosch, Continental or Siemens are documented for this specific model and year.
For which models is the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it repair relevant?
The Renault Mégane IV airbag control unit repair is specifically relevant for the Renault Mégane IV (type RFB), which was produced from model year 2016 onwards. This includes a wide range of body styles such as hatchbacks, Grandtours, Grand Coupes, and even newer facelift or plug-in hybrid models up to at least 2025.
